java not working on mojave

Hi,


I just updated to the new OS, Mojave and I have an error when I try to connect to my work desktop, saying "Java is Unavailable". I installed the newest version of Java thinking maybe it got uninstalled during the update and checked in the Safari Preferences -> security tab-> javascript is enabled, but I get the same message: Java is unavailable.


Do you have any ideas on how to solve this?


Thanks

If you need Java plugin support it was removed from Safari 12 just as it has been in Chrome and Firefox for quite awhile. Even Oracle, the maker of Java, has dropped the plugin as of Java 9. One possibility is to restore your system before you upgraded to Mojave using Time Machine. Another is to find a browser that still had Java plugin support. Firefox 52.9 ESR for example.
